A silver plate mesh food cloche, early 20th century, by James Dixon & Sons, Sheffield, of typical dome form, with a broad silver plated and moulded foot rim band, with hanging ring, and a reeded oval handle to a shaped plate, marked to the interior, height 16 cm, length 31 cm, width 25 cm
